Oliver Flint

www.oliverflint.co.uk

oliverflint@gmail.com

 

Profile:

 

MCAD.NET Software developer with over 10 year’s commercial experience. Enthusiastic and motivated team player with the ability to work on my own. Proven software development life cycle skills and IT management skills. Excellent analytical and problem solving skills. Strives to be innovative and achieve high standard results.

 

View my MCP Transcript here: https://mcp.microsoft.com:443/authenticate/validatemcp.aspx

Transcript ID: 750764

Access Code: fe4564576467vew

 

Experience:

 

Sept 2007 – May 2008:   Software Development Consultant – Trinity St/QED Technology

 

                        Warehouse, stock, pricing, returns, delivery management system.

Store front web application with shopping basket/checkout and payment system.

Warehouse printing service.

Reporting system.

 

July 1997 – Sept 2007:   .NET Developer - Deloitte & Touche LLP

 

Software Development

 

General efficiency tools.

Microsoft Office COM+ and .NET addins.

Web based PDF development/conversion tool.

Web based File archiving solution with workflow and email notification etc.

Web Based support database/knowledgebase.

Data mining and analysis tools.

Full development life cycle experience.

Several off these tools are now used Globally within Deloitte & Touche LLP.

 

IT Management

 

IT Management for Audit/Accounting service line, approx 4000 users.

Responsible for managing several third party software packages: Licensing, Support, Deployment, Testing.

 

Software Support

 

Third level support to both 3rd party and in house applications/software.

 


Project work in detail:

 

Audit File Archiving

Developed to support 4000 Audit Staff. This goal was to meet several governing body regulations for Audit File archiving and retention. My roles in this project included coding, planning, design, requirements analysis and

project management.

ASP.NET – Written in C# with several custom components including an AJAX File Upload Control with Progress Bar, Audit File Analysis (also mentioned below) to pull information from the audit file and verify completeness, Custom Configuration component to enable easy management of configuration settings of the application, Reporting control to enable creation of custom reports using SQL syntax outputting tables and simple graphs.

SQL Server – SQL Database with many tables. Stored procedures and views are used to improve performance and maintainability.

MS Exchange/SMTP Mail – Used for email alerts, notification and workflow.

Lotus Notes – An existing lotus notes database is used for pick lists and drop down boxes on some forms.

SAP – Again SAP provides some information during form filling.

 

Audit File Analysis

The Audit File Analysis tool was developed to analyse and produce statistics on Audit Files. This Class Library is now used by many global Deloitte offices.

C# Class Library – The main library and entry point provide developers with several options. It can return datasets for further analysis, output to XML, MS Access or SQL Server. It can also provide individual statistics on common aspects of an audit file e.g. File types used, Reviewer information and File status.

Dynazip Controls – This is a third party control used to extract files from audit file backups (Zip compression is used for audit file backups).

C# Windows Forms – The forms part adds a GUI to the library and also does some further more specific/custom analysis of the audit file.

 

MS Office Automation

VBA Automated word and excel documents/templates (Engagement letters, Working papers). Use of forms, custom menu’s, custom toolbars. Wizard style user input dialogs. Integration with SQL, Access and XML. Some web based (ASP/VB.NET/C#/ASP.NET) templates that output word documents.

 

Audit Office Add-ins

COM+, VB.NET and C# Microsoft Office Add-ins. Automate tasks within MS Office and Leverage existing API available within in-house products to automate common tasks and workflow. Used daily by 4000 Audit staff in the UK and also many over global Deloitte offices.

 

PDF Creation

Secure electronic documents suitable for email communication.

Classic ASP, VB.NET, ASP.NET – Interfaces with a Third Party component, SQL Sever, Uploads files to be converted, Generates random passwords.

Supports Word, Excel, PowerPoint, JPEG, TIFF and PS file formats. Applied one of three levels of predefined PDF security including passwords. Also adding watermarks if selected.

ActivePDF – Third party component used to convert files/documents to PDF format.

SQL Server – Records usage including security settings.

This solution served many Deloitte offices within Europe and even extended to the US and Australian offices converting an average of 300 documents per day by 7000+ unique users. Saved licensing costs of Adobe Writer software in excess of £1m (UK only).

 

Intranets/Extranets

Developed a number of intranet/extranet websites using ASP/VB.NET/C#/ASP.NET/JavaScript development languages and other technologies including XML, SQL 2000/2005, MS Access.

 

Audit Files are a collection of MS Office and other in-house software documents that are built and managed by in-house Audit Systems. An Audit File also contains an index of all documents within the Audit File.

 

Education:

 

MCAD.NET (C#)

BTEC National Diploma in Information Technology

GCSE – English, Maths, French

 

Skills:

.NET 1.1 – 3.5 Years

.NET 2.0 – 18 months

C# - 3.5 years

VB.NET – 18 months

ASP.NET – 3.5 years

ADO.NET – 3.5 years

XML – 18 months

SQL – 5 years

JavaScript – 8 years

AJAX – 18 months

Visual Basic – 8 years

Windows XP – 4 Years

Windows 2003 – 2 years

Visual Studio.NET – 3 Years

 

Training:

 

Software Analysis and Design

C# Courses: ASP.NET, Web services, Windows Forms.

.NET Security

Visual Basic Courses: Desktop, Enterprise, Classic ASP

ITIL Foundation

 

Additional Information:

 

Driving licence: Full

 

Interests/Hobbies:

 

Technology, Music, Rugby, Horse Riding